WebThere are several possible explanations for why fish open their mouths. #1. Breathing. One of the most obvious is breathing. Fish use their gills to consume oxygen from the water, and they need to open their mouths and gill covers to allow water to flow over their gills and extract the oxygen they need. WebPoromitra oscitans, the yawning, is a fish of the family Melamphaidae, found in tropical and subtropical waters of the indo-Pacific region. It grows to a length of 8.2cm SL, and lives at a depth of 643-5320m. References "Poromitra oscitans". WebOct 31, 2024 · Siamese fish use yawning as a sign of aggression. Another fun fact about yawning: Siamese fish yawn only when they see their species or their mirror image to show their aggressive attack. Male Betta, in particular, is prone to high levels of aggression and will attack each other, if housed in the same tank resulting in the death of one or both ...
